The Role of a Driveshaft in Vehicle Performance

A driveshaft plays a vital role in ensuring smooth transmission of power from the engine to the wheels. It acts as a critical link between the transmission and the differential, transmitting the rotational energy generated by the engine to the wheels. This process involves the driveshaft rotating as the engine turns, transferring the power to the wheels, which in turn propel the vehicle forward. A well-functioning driveshaft is essential for maintaining optimal vehicle performance, including acceleration, braking, and cornering.

Common Signs of a Faulty Driveshaft

A faulty driveshaft can produce a range of symptoms, often indicative of its wear or damage. Some common signs include:

  • Unusual Noises: Grinding, whining, or clunking sounds emanating from the driveshaft or its connections can indicate wear or damage to the driveshaft, universal joints, or other components.
  • Vibrations: Vibration or tremors felt through the vehicle’s steering column or floor can indicate misalignment, worn universal joints, or other issues.
  • Uneven Tire Wear: Worn or uneven tires, or tires showing signs of excessive wear on one or more edges, can be indicative of misalignment or imbalance caused by a faulty driveshaft.
  • Difficulty Shifting Gears or Slipping: Problems with gear shifting, slipping, or hesitation can be caused by worn or damaged universal joints or other components affecting the driveshaft’s operation.

Situations Where a Driveshaft Failure Can Occur

A driveshaft failure is more likely to occur under certain conditions, such as:

  • Extreme Weather Conditions: Prolonged exposure to heat or cold temperatures, or exposure to water or other harsh environmental conditions, can cause components to weaken or deteriorate.
  • Heavy Loads: Operating the vehicle under heavy loads, towing, or hauling large objects can cause excessive stress on the driveshaft and its components.
  • Driving on Uneven Terrain: Operating the vehicle on rough or uneven terrain can cause misalignment or excessive stress on the driveshaft and its components.

Influencing Factors of Driveshaft Repair Cost

The cost of driveshaft repair and replacement is influenced by several factors, including the type of vehicle, the extent of the damage, and the materials used for the repair or new driveshaft.

  • Vehicle Type: The cost of driveshaft repair and replacement varies depending on the type of vehicle. Luxury vehicles typically require more expensive components, while simpler models have less costly parts. For instance, a replacement driveshaft for a luxury SUV can cost $2,000-$4,000, whereas a simpler passenger car might require $500-$1,500.
  • Extent of Damage: The severity of the damage also affects the cost of repair. If the damage is extensive, requiring a complete replacement of the driveshaft, the cost will be higher compared to minor repairs. Minor repairs might involve $200-$500, whereas a complete replacement could cost $800-$2,500.
  • Materials Used: The type of materials used for the driveshaft, such as alloy steel or carbon fiber, impacts the cost. High-performance materials like carbon fiber may increase the cost to $50-$100 per foot, whereas standard alloy steel might cost $20-$50 per foot.

Average Cost of Driveshaft Repair and Replacement

The average cost of driveshaft repair and replacement varies depending on the extent of the damage and the type of vehicle. For minor repairs, the cost can range from $200-$500. For a complete replacement, the cost can range from $800-$2,500.

Carbon Fiber Driveshafts

Carbon fiber driveshafts are lightweight, high-strength, and corrosion-resistant. These driveshafts offer exceptional torsional stiffness, enabling improved power transmission and reduced noise levels. Their reduced weight also enhances fuel efficiency, making them a popular choice for high-performance applications.

  • Advantages:
    • Lightweight, reducing rotational inertia and improving power delivery
    • High-strength and high-torsional stiffness for superior power transmission
    • Corrosion-resistant, ensuring a longer lifespan
  • Disadvantages:
    • Higher initial cost compared to steel driveshafts
    • May require specialized tools and equipment for installation

Steel Driveshafts

Steel driveshafts are a popular choice due to their durability, affordability, and wide availability. They offer excellent strength-to-weight ratio, corrosion resistance, and can withstand harsh environmental conditions. Steel driveshafts are ideal for everyday driving, hauling heavy loads, and towing trailers.

  • Advantages:
    • Cost-effective, offering a competitive price point
    • Durable and resistant to corrosion and wear
    • Wide availability of aftermarket parts and replacement options
  • Disadvantages:
    • Heavier than carbon fiber and aluminum driveshafts, affecting performance
    • May require periodic maintenance to prevent wear and tear

Aluminum Driveshafts

Aluminum driveshafts are lightweight, corrosion-resistant, and offer excellent thermal conductivity. They are well-suited for high-performance applications, such as racing, where heat dissipation is crucial. Aluminum driveshafts are also a popular choice for off-road driving and heavy-duty hauling.

  • Advantages:
    • Lightweight, reducing rotational mass and improving power delivery
    • Corrosion-resistant and resistant to wear and tear
    • Excellent thermal conductivity for improved heat dissipation
  • Disadvantages:
    • May be more prone to damage from excessive wear and tear
    • Can be compromised by poor machining or manufacturing

When selecting a driveshaft material, factors such as durability, weight, and cost become crucial considerations. Carbon fiber driveshafts prioritize performance and lightness, while steel driveshafts offer durability and affordability. Aluminum driveshafts excel in high-performance applications where heat dissipation is crucial. By understanding the characteristics and limitations of each material, choosing the right driveshaft for your vehicle’s specific needs and requirements becomes a straightforward decision.

Preventative Maintenance for Driveshaft Health and Longevity

Regular maintenance is crucial to prevent driveshaft damage and prolong its lifespan. A well-maintained driveshaft can save you money and reduce the risk of costly repairs.

Lubrication and Cleaning

Proper lubrication is essential to keep the driveshaft components running smoothly. You should lubricate the driveshaft bearings, U-joint, and yoke regularly, ideally every 12,000 to 20,000 miles. Clean the driveshaft regularly by wiping it with a cloth to remove any debris or dirt. This will help prevent corrosion and wear.

  1. Lubricate the driveshaft bearings with a suitable lubricant, such as gear oil or synthetic lubricant.
  2. Apply a thin layer of lubricant to the U-joint and yoke.
  3. Wipe the driveshaft with a cloth to remove any debris or dirt.

Alignment Checks

Misaligned driveshafts can cause premature wear and lead to costly repairs. Check the driveshaft alignment regularly to ensure it is properly aligned. You can use a driveshaft alignment tool to check the alignment.

  • Use a driveshaft alignment tool to check the alignment of the driveshaft.
  • Check the driveshaft for any signs of wear or damage.
  • Make any necessary adjustments to the driveshaft alignment.

Q: How often should I check my driveshaft for damage?

A: It’s recommended to check your driveshaft regularly, especially after extreme weather conditions, heavy loads, or driving on uneven terrain. Inspect for signs of wear, such as unusual noises, vibrations, or uneven tire wear.

Q: Can I replace my driveshaft myself?

A: While it’s technically possible to replace a driveshaft yourself, it’s highly recommended to leave this task to a professional mechanic. Improper installation can lead to further damage and costly repairs.

Q: What are some common signs of a faulty driveshaft?

A: Common signs of a faulty driveshaft include unusual noises, vibrations, and uneven tire wear. If you notice any of these symptoms, it’s essential to have your driveshaft inspected by a qualified mechanic.

Q: How long does driveshaft repair typically take?

A: The length of time required for driveshaft repair or replacement depends on the extent of the damage and the complexity of the repair. On average, driveshaft repair can take anywhere from a few hours to several days.
